Y4 were immersed in language, cuisine and culture with a trip to ‘Mini-Madrid’, hosted by UBS at their offices in Liverpool Street. The experience was a wonderful opportunity for children to apply and develop their Spanish learning. The day began with the children presenting their passports at passport control before exchanging some money. This was followed by a trip to the café in which the children could order and try tasty tortilla and a shopping trip where the children could use their euros to buy a range of items. The day finished with the children writing postcards about their day (in Spanish of course) and spending their last few euros on ice cream! Y4 felt more confident in showcasing their conversational skills and enjoyed meeting all the UBS volunteers too.
